Timber Tracks
04/16/2005 11:36:21 AM
Timber Tracks
by BrianR

Comment:
Sorry if I seem harsh but I can´t give this anything but a 2 and the only reason I am not giving it a 1 is that it seems on topic as I am guessing those are tacks that are in the floorboards. The image is horribly out of focus, totally uninteresting and poorly framed and to me it seems like this shot is made by accident as if the camera shot this itself as you dropped it on the floor. Again, sorry if I seem harsh but this is a very bad image. My tips on how to improve for next time is to have the main subject (in this case the tacks in front) in focus, try to light it more evenly next time. This can be done by using a tripod and take the picture with a slower shutterspeed to get the dark parts in the picture brighter and turn off the flash to make the front of the floorboards darker and lit the same way as the rest of the floorboards. Lastly, find a more interesting subject, ask yourself, is this something you would proudly hang up on a wall? My guess is no and if that is the case, you need to put in a better effort. Anyway, I have a gut feeling you can do better, now go out and prove me right and enter a better image in the next challenge.

Again, apologize if I seem harsh but I mean this in the best way possible, feel free to PM if I offended you in any way.
